New Director appointed at PKF

Experienced Business Advisory Expert, Chad Russell has taken on the role of Director in PKF Sydney and Newcastle’s Business Advisory team.

Chad’s appointment comes after celebrating his 20-year anniversary with the firm.

Owning and running a business is not easy and it’s something that Chad has spent many years understanding, so that he can help his clients – business owners – achieve their goals.

It is prudent that he now joins PKF as a Director, expanding his ownership into the Business Advisory team.

With more than 20 years of experience working as a Strategic Business Adviser and Accountant, Chad has learnt that his focus needs to be on more than the accounting and tax, and rather on the business and wellbeing of clients.

“I have learnt a lot in my time at PKF, switching to a more commercial side of advisory throughout the years,” he said.

“I enjoy helping to grow and advise business in its many forms and help them on their path, whatever that may be.

“I like to be that sounding board for my clients and team, allowing them to place trust in me to help reach their goals and be accessible along the way.”

Business Advisory Leader at PKF, Andrew Beattie welcomed Chad into his new position, Saying he is a great fit to lead the team and provide the best direction for current and future clients.

“One of the most important qualities in this industry is having the capability to form a relationship with clients both on a professional and personal level and Chad embodies this as a leader every day,” Andrew said.

“His passion and empathy for his clients is an admirable quality and is what makes him a valuable asset to the PKF team.”

PKF is a Top 10 accounting and business advisory firm and has recently been named as a finalist of the Client Choice Awards 2021, Best Accounting and Consulting Services Firm ($50-$200m revenue) category.

PKF Australia Chairman and Newcastle/Sydney Managing Director, Steve Meyn said their team’s goal is to provide a second-to-none experience when it comes to business advice and concerns.

“At PKF we pride ourselves on delivering only the best service and advice to our clients and strive to create and build meaningful and strong relationships that transcend the day-to-day business work,” he said.

As a National firm, PKF utilise their extensive network of professionals but set out to ensure

they keep a local mindset when working with clients.
